Anybody knows how much if=s the fine for renting an illegal basement in queens?
I rent my house to my uncle and I did not know he was renting the basement. The worst part is the tenat just got a new baby born. The guys does not want to pay rent anymore and tols my uncle to do wahtever because he knos is illegal to rent a basement. He doesn't wnat to move out.
Suggestions?

If the rest of the house is legal then I would suggest you call the DOB on yourself. You will receive a violation "use of space contrary to C of O or zoning". If you're lucky they will bring along Tim Lynch, forensic engineer for the City of NY and vampire. He has the authority to order an immediate eviction based on the hazardous living condition. I have been on the receiving end of his wrath and it is swift. Paying the fine for the violation will be much cheaper then trying to evict from an illegal apartment.
Even if Lynch doesn't show up having the violation will work in your favor for eviction.
Just make sure the rest of the house is in order!

Stupid question. Is your uncle "sharing" the house with these clowns? OR do they have a completely separate entrance with kitchen and bathroom downstairs. Is the apartment physically separate from the rest of the house. If he is sharing (a legal term in NYC) then you can ignore the living downstairs and still evict.
